Earth, water, air, fire
Photo by Joshua Earle on Unsplash

Earth

Are you made of dirt?

Yes, carbon and other dusts!

You’re earth but not filth

Water

Are you water too?

Sixty percent, you are a

Lake who wanders free

Air

And are you the wind?

Oxygen in your blood proves

You’re a living breeze

Fire

But— are you a flame?

Yes, when you allow yourself

To fire up your dreams
